What are fans of both the original and new team saying about the AJ Brown trade on social media?



Social media discourse surrounding the trade of A.J. Brown from the Tennessee Titans to the Philadelphia Eagles has been sharply polarized, with Titans fans expressing profound frustration and betrayal while Eagles supporters have lauded the acquisition as a transformative move for their offense. According to reports following the 2022 NFL Draft, Titans fans utilized social media to voice intense dismay over the loss of their star receiver, often "ratioing" the team’s official announcement posts with negative sentiment [https://www.si.com/extra-mustard/2022/04/29/titans-aj-brown-trade-tweet-ratio-fans-upset-reaction], while Eagles fans celebrated the arrival of an elite weapon for quarterback Jalen Hurts. ### Why did Titans fans react with such intense negativity toward the trade?
The primary driver of the backlash from the Tennessee fanbase was the perception that the organization had parted ways with its most reliable offensive playmaker during his prime. Many fans took to platforms like Twitter and Reddit to express that Brown was the "only single real offensive threat" on the roster, leading to a feeling of abandonment among the supporter base [https://www.tennesseetitans.com/news/tuesday-mailbag-titans-fans-react-to-nfl-draft-trade-of-a-j-brown]. This frustration was further exacerbated by the timing of the deal, which occurred during the NFL Draft, catching many fans off guard and resulting in a visceral, immediate sense of loss [https://titanswire.usatoday.com/lists/titans-trade-a-j-brown-eagles-twitter-reaction/].
### How did Eagles fans perceive the acquisition of A.J. Brown?
In stark contrast, the atmosphere among Philadelphia Eagles fans was one of overwhelming optimism. For a team that had been actively searching for a high-level wide receiver to support the development of Jalen Hurts, the acquisition of Brown was viewed as a "win-now" move that signaled aggressive front-office intent. Social media sentiment in Philadelphia quickly shifted to excitement, as fans saw the move as the missing piece required to elevate their passing game to elite status. This enthusiasm was later validated on the field, with Brown’s immediate productivity—such as his 119-yard, two-touchdown performance against his former team—cementing his status as a fan favorite in Philadelphia [https://sports.yahoo.com/tennesseetitans-fans-react-j-220556283.html].
### How has the "revenge game" narrative shaped the social media discourse?
The narrative of Brown facing his former team has become a staple of NFL social media coverage, often intensifying the original debate surrounding the trade. When Brown performed at an elite level against the Titans, the online discourse became a "told-you-so" moment for those who criticized the Titans’ decision to trade him. This dynamic reinforces the tendency for social media to focus on "revenge" angles, turning player transactions into high-stakes personal storylines that fans track closely throughout the season. These moments serve to amplify the original sentiment of the trade, either deepening the regret of the selling team's fanbase or justifying the investment of the acquiring team.
